W719 CHJ is a 2000 Iveco Daily in White with a 2,800c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 5 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 40%.
Across all 2000 Iveco Daily models, the average MOT pass rate is 61.3% with a typical mileage of 124,114 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Iveco Daily f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 54,319 recorded failures. If you're considering buying W719 CHJ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Iveco Daily typ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 26 years old, this Iveco Daily is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
